powered by simpleCommunicator - 2.0.60     © 2026 Programmizd 02
Целевая тема:
Создать новую тему:
Автор:
Закрыть
Цитировать
Форумы / WinForms, .Net Framework [игнор отключен] [закрыт для гостей] / User controls
13 сообщений из 13, страница 1 из 1
User controls
    #32862308
Yoksel
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Достался мне проект на C#/WinForms на поддержку. В проекте используется юзер контрол - наследник ComboBox. Один такой уже лежит на форме и все прекрасно пашет. Но я никак понять не могу, как еще пару таких добавить - в Toolbox они не отображаются и туда не перетаскиваются.
...
Рейтинг: 0 / 0
User controls
    #32862335
Alex Antonoff
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Правой кнопкой на toolbox, Add/Remove items... Browse и свою либу подставляй ...
...
Рейтинг: 0 / 0
User controls
    #32862341
Yoksel
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
А оно не в либе. Оно компилируется прямо в exe. И по желанию заказчика так и должно оставаться. Да и я не вижу смысла в либе - и так прекрасно работает.
...
Рейтинг: 0 / 0
User controls
    #32862347
Alex Antonoff
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Ну значит укажите свой экзешник
...
Рейтинг: 0 / 0
User controls
    #32862359
Yoksel
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Я пытался... Говорит "there are no components in ...exe that can be placed on the toolbox". Вероятно, потому что класс унаследован не от UserControl, а напрямую от ComboBox. Не знаю, можно ли такой положить на toolbox - может и нельзя. Ну да и ладно. Но как его на форму положить?
...
Рейтинг: 0 / 0
User controls
    #32862365
Alex Antonoff
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Если у вас он уже где то лежит, попробуйте скопировать его и вставить в вашу новую форму, вдруг получится ;)
...
Рейтинг: 0 / 0
User controls
    #32862866
Alexey Kudinov
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Если это UserControl, находящийся прямо в вашем проекте или Solution-е, то DblClick по нему и он появится в toolbox

:)
...
Рейтинг: 0 / 0
User controls
    #32862882
Sa
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
добавлю
см. toolbox -> my user controls

Код: plaintext
 uid  =  S a
...
Рейтинг: 0 / 0
User controls
    #32863973
Yoksel
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Alex AntonoffЕсли у вас он уже где то лежит, попробуйте скопировать его и вставить в вашу новую форму, вдруг получится ;)
Alex, да, я пришел к такому же решению
но на будущее хотелось бы понять, как же все-таки правильно
не, ну смешно же - в RAD tool не суметь добавить компонент на тулбокс...
...
Рейтинг: 0 / 0
User controls
    #32863976
Yoksel
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Alexey KudinovЕсли это UserControl, находящийся прямо в вашем проекте или Solution-е, то DblClick по нему и он появится в toolbox

:)
Alexey: не, по дабл-клику открывается форма дизайна компонента, на тулбокс он не добавляется
...
Рейтинг: 0 / 0
User controls
    #32863979
Yoksel
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Saдобавлю
см. toolbox -> my user controls

Код: plaintext
 uid  =  S a

Sa, я там и смотрю - кроме pointer ничего нет...
...
Рейтинг: 0 / 0
User controls
    #32864618
Sa
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Sa, я там и смотрю - кроме pointer ничего нет...

Вы смотрите в режиме View Designer, или View Code?

+

2 Yoksel

Попробуйте:
1) исключить usercontrol из проекта (Right Click по usercontrol в Solution Explorer -> Exclude From Project).
2) добавить файл этого класса снова в проект (Add Existing Item...).
3) DoubleClick по usercontrol в SolutionExplorer
4) Теперь откройте какую нибудь форму в режиме View Design и см. toolbox->my user controls


Код: plaintext
 uid  =  S a
...
Рейтинг: 0 / 0
User controls
    #32865962
Yoksel
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Sa,

Я вообще создал новый проект, добавил туда existing item - все равно не работает. Кстати, в solution explorer этот модуль отображается с иконкой, соответствующей component class. Не знаю, может это о чем-то говорит...
...
Рейтинг: 0 / 0
13 сообщений из 13, страница 1 из 1
Форумы / WinForms, .Net Framework [игнор отключен] [закрыт для гостей] / User controls
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]